Fun (and good!) Survival Planning Site

All the doom and gloom of preparing for whatever dire circumstances may soon befall us getting you down?

Have I got a website for YOU!

Go check out m4040.com.

Here's what you're greeted with upon arrival at this guy's site:

WARNING: This site contains views and opinions that, while intended to be humorous, may be offensive to thin-skinned imbeciles. If you are stupid, overly sensitive, or both, please seek professional help and/or get a helmet before entering my site.

[link] I UNDERSTAND AND STILL WANT TO ENTER

[other link] Oh my gosh... I'm offended already... please send me to some dorky harmless website instead

(if you click on the "I'm offended" link, it takes you to cutefunnyanimals.com.)

Once you enter, you'll find a copious (and I do mean copious) collection of extremely helpful information, put together with very fun and engaging rhetoric. You will find yourself smiling and chuckling as you put together the kits that will save your life in various types of emergencies.

For example, under the heading, "A Few Words on Mother Nature," there's this:

When I surf around the net, I discover abundant quantities of Birkenstock brain-mulch on the subject of nature, most of it being pure crap. When I watch the news, I hear about hikers dying. This is because many shrub-cuddling types out there have forgotten the truth about nature, and are now yammering on about how warm and fuzzy it all is. The truth is that nature can be a cruel bitch.

(...)

In summation, if you’re in a survival situation, the only thing you need to know about a spotted owl is that it tastes like chicken.

Not that the site substitutes for stand-up comedy, but the writing is personable, down-to-earth, sometimes quite humorous, and overall, full of good information.

There are some sections of the site you might not be interested in -- one section makes it clear that the site owner doesn't go for the truther view of 911, for example -- but I say, pull out the wheat and leave the chaff. Plenty of great info on guns ("Home on the Range" section), bladesmithing, and wilderness survival to be had.
